Is there a app to hide your icons??
Im sure iv seen one some were but for life in me i cant remember what its called...
basically what i want it when vWallpaper is running i want to be able to have just a blank summerboard page so i can see whats happening or show others without all the icons been in the way, i tried using customize to hide the stocks icon i have on a page but its not hiding...
any help would be great.

Firstly man, I think you'll find its called the springboard. Summerboard is a program that lets you set a theme to your phone.
Second, Customize hasn't worked to hide apps since 1.1.2. You have to use poof to hide them.
Thirdly, I think the best way to do what your wanting is to take one of your existing programs (maybe vWallpaper) and give it a blank icon. Then move all your apps to another page and have vWallpaper on the screen where your wallpaper is showing off. Then when you want to change it, you just click the spot where your icon for vWallpaper would usually be.
The icon lable will still be there, but you can use Summerboard to hide the icon labels.16GB iPhone 3G
